Promising Young Woman Filmmaker Emerald Fennell Set to Direct Next Film at MRC

Academy Award-winning screenwriter, Emerald Fennell, has signed a deal to make her next feature with movie studio MRC Film, Variety is reporting. The untitled project will follow the release of the filmmaker’s 2020 psychological thriller, Promising Young Woman, which won the Oscar for Best Original Screenplay last year.
